FARMER PRODUCER ORGANIZATIONS(FPO)

HPMI assists farmers and agriprenures to promote Farmer Producer Organizations (FPOs) across the country and link producer groups (both existing ones and newly formed institutions) to market access opportunities.

Objective:

To foster technology penetration, improve productivity, enable improved access to inputs and services and increase farmer incomes, thereby strengthening their sustainable agriculture based livelihoods through agribusiness.

Principles:

  • Focus on shared member needs and common objectives by using participatory approach to group development in which the Farmer Interest Groups are the decision maker.
  • Give top priority to promoting sustainability–ensure that formed groups become financially self-reliant enough to sustain their operations without the continued need for outside support.
  • To assist them in meeting their financial requirements and getting available fiscal benefits.
  • To educate, motivate them to learn and adopt the agribusiness protocols and maintain transparency in their approach and operations.
  • To get the corporates on board for providing hand holding or market linkages for Farmer Producer Companies.
